RBC Capital Reiterates Underperform Rating on Box, Inc.

The analysts comment “Box printed decent results, leading shares flat after-hours. Excluding all the noise from currency movements, billings was essentially in-line, FY25 revenue guidance passed through the Q1 beat, and KPIs were stable. While management remains optimistic on AI driving more E+ adoption, there was little to change our thesis as we await more details on the next higher-priced plan with more advanced AI capabilities (recall this is key to the aspirational 10-15% mid-term growth targets).”
